Amherst County Jail Roster Overview

The official local roster channel is the BRRJA Amherst JailTracker roster. BRRJA links it from the Amherst County Adult Detention Center page as the place to locate ACADC inmates. This is the first search for people booked into the Amherst regional jail after a local arrest, court commitment, or local sentence.

Amherst County inmate records are split by custody type. The jail roster covers ACADC custody. The VADOC locator covers state prisoners and state-supervised people. Virginia VINE is a notification tool. The BOP locator and ICE ODLS cover separate federal and immigration systems. No verified Amherst sheriff app provides an inmate roster.

When an Amherst Inmate Is Missing

A missing roster result does not prove the person was never arrested. A new booking may still be in intake, the name may be spelled differently, the person may have been released, a hold may have moved the person to another jurisdiction, or a sentence may have shifted the person into VADOC custody. Federal pretrial defendants may also be housed under arrangements that do not immediately appear in the BOP locator.

For a recent Amherst arrest, call ACADC and search the Virginia court case systems. For older jail records, send a BRRJA FOIA request that describes the existing record sought. For sheriff incident or arrest reports, contact the Amherst County Sheriff's Office at 115 Taylor St, Amherst, phone 434-946-9381, during its Monday through Friday business hours.


Amherst County Booking and Intake Records

Booking begins after an arrest, warrant service, court remand, or commitment order. The arresting agency may be the Amherst County Sheriff's Office, a town police department, Virginia State Police, or another agency. Once the person is assigned to ACADC, BRRJA intake staff verify identity, paperwork, charges, warrants, and custody authority. The public JailTracker model supports arresting agency, booking numbers, arrest numbers, case numbers, warrant numbers, charges, holds, bond, release data, and image fields.

The official Amherst research did not locate a public ACADC intake checklist or booking-desk schedule. Standard jail intake includes identity review, property handling, search, screening, classification, and creation of the booking record, but precise public timing is not published. A very recent arrest may not appear until intake, medical or safety screening, classification, and data entry are far enough along for the public roster to update.

Booking
The jail intake event that creates a custody record after arrest or commitment.
Classification
The jail process for assigning housing and security based on risk, needs, charges, behavior, and screening.
Detainer
A hold from another agency or case that can delay release even when a local bond is set.
Work release
A BRRJA program that lets approved low-risk inmates work while serving jail custody.

Amherst County State Federal and VINE Searches

Use the state and federal tools when the Amherst County inmate record has moved beyond local jail custody. VADOC states that its locator covers incarcerated people in VADOC institutions, probationers and parolees, people assigned to institutional hospitals, some local or regional jail placements under VADOC authority, and CCAP participants. The VADOC form supports name search, DOC ID search, location, race, gender, age range, and disclaimer acceptance.

Virginia VINE should be used for custody and case notifications rather than as a full booking-record source. BOP covers sentenced federal inmates and some former federal inmates, while ICE ODLS covers immigration detainees searched by A-number and country of birth or biographical data. No BOP institution, ICE detention facility, or VADOC prison was identified inside Amherst County, so these tools are fallbacks for custody transfers and non-local cases.


Amherst County Visitation Records

Visitation is tied to the jail record because visitors must be on the inmate's list. BRRJA says visitors must have valid picture ID, may be searched, may not bring cell phones or personal items into the visitation area unless approved, and must check in at least 30 minutes before the scheduled visit. Former inmates must wait six months after release before visiting any BRRJA inmate.

Facility / GroupDayTimeNotes
Amherst general visitationTuesday9:00 a.m. to 11:00 a.m.Visitor must be on the list.
Amherst general visitationWednesday9:00 a.m. to 11:00 a.m.Valid picture ID required.
Amherst general visitationThursday9:00 a.m. to 11:00 a.m.Parking available on site.
Amherst general visitationFriday9:00 a.m. to 11:00 a.m.Check in 30 minutes early.
Work release visitationSaturday9:00 a.m. to 11:00 a.m.Separate work-release listing.

Mail Phone and Money Records

Mail and money details help verify the correct facility after an Amherst County inmate record is found. BRRJA uses offsite personal-mail scanning through Phoenix, Maryland. Legal mail and money orders do not go to that Phoenix address. Phone services are through ViaPath and ConnectNetwork, account deposits use JailATM, and commissary is through the BRRJA JailCanteen/Oasis storefront.

ServiceProvider or AddressPublished Detail
Personal mailFacility Name, Inmate Name, Inmate #, P.O. Box 247, Phoenix, MD 21131Scanned and delivered electronically.
Legal mail and money ordersInmate Name, Inmate #, P.O. Box 1150, Madison Heights, VA 24572Do not send to Phoenix.
Phone callsViaPath / ConnectNetwork15-minute limit; domestic collect, prepaid collect, and debit rates listed at $0.16 per minute.
DepositsJailATMDeposit portal linked by BRRJA; fees depend on portal use.
CommissaryOasis / JailCanteenPublic storefront linked by BRRJA.

Note: Confirm current custody with ACADC before sending money, legal mail, or a personal-mail item to any address.
